Cap & Beret Badges
Original price was: £18.00.£16.20Current price is: £16.20.
Cap & Beret Badges
Product Code: MB-26865
North Staffordshire Regiment WW1 All Brass Economy Cap Badge
Original price was: £28.00.£25.20Current price is: £25.20.
Original price was: £9.00.£8.10Current price is: £8.10.
Cap & Beret Badges
Product Code: MB-26822
The Loyal Regiment (North Lancashire) Bi-Metal Cap Badge – Queen’s Crown
Original price was: £24.00.£21.60Current price is: £21.60.
Original price was: £9.00.£8.10Current price is: £8.10.
Original price was: £9.00.£8.10Current price is: £8.10.
Original price was: £9.00.£8.10Current price is: £8.10.
Original price was: £8.00.£7.20Current price is: £7.20.
Cap & Beret Badges
Product Code: MB-26814
6th Bn. Hampshire Regiment (Duke of Connaught’s Own) Cap Badge
Original price was: £40.00.£36.00Current price is: £36.00.
Original price was: £9.00.£8.10Current price is: £8.10.
Original price was: £9.00.£8.10Current price is: £8.10.
Original price was: £9.00.£8.10Current price is: £8.10.